My point is: Here is what the published industry standard value for motorcycles is right now.

Just as an example:

A 97 M2 Cyclone in good shape, with average miles, clean title, not worn out tires that is ready to ride is worth about $1700 bucks.

If a bike like that is for sale for $3k and the seller is asking why no interest, I see nothing wrong with answering them with a $1500 offer. It is then time for the seller to evaluate their situation. Do they want to sell. They are obviously not going to be getting what they want out of the bike but do they want the bike or 15 hundo.
